What are NDIS meal providers?
NDIS meal providers are services that help you access nutritious, ready-made meals without having to cook. These providers deliver meals directly to your home and often cater to specific dietary needs. They’re designed to simplify your life while ensuring you stay healthy, independent, and energised.

Cost transparency
Working within your personal budget and NDIS funding are always important considerations, so choose a provider with clear pricing. Some providers split their invoices so you only pay a small portion for the cost of ingredients, with the rest (the cost of meal preparation and delivery) covered by the NDIS. This makes it much more affordable and worry-free for you.
